This section provides essential guidance for effectively utilizing bicycle rental services within the city. Understanding these points enhances the rental experience and promotes safe and responsible cycling.
Tip 1: Advance Reservations Recommended. Securing a bicycle, particularly during peak seasons or events, necessitates advance booking. This guarantees availability and allows ample time to consider various models and rental durations. Contacting rental agencies directly or utilizing online booking platforms is advised.
Tip 2: Assess Bicycle Suitability. Prior to commencing the rental period, thoroughly inspect the bicycle’s condition and confirm its suitability for the intended use. Evaluate frame size, gear functionality, brake responsiveness, and tire inflation. Request adjustments or an alternative model if discrepancies are identified.
Tip 3: Familiarize Yourself with Local Cycling Routes. Eugene offers an extensive network of bicycle lanes and paths. Consulting city maps or online resources to plan routes optimizes safety and efficiency. Consideration should be given to traffic conditions and elevation changes.
Tip 4: Adhere to Traffic Regulations. All cyclists are legally obligated to comply with applicable traffic laws. This includes obeying traffic signals, yielding to pedestrians, and utilizing hand signals to indicate turns. Familiarization with local ordinances ensures responsible cycling behavior.
Tip 5: Prioritize Helmet Usage. While not universally mandated for adults, helmet usage is strongly encouraged for all cyclists. Head injuries constitute a significant risk in bicycle accidents. Proper helmet fit and secure fastening are crucial for effective protection.
Tip 6: Secure Personal Belongings. Many rental agencies offer storage options for personal items. Utilizing these facilities minimizes distractions and reduces the risk of theft. Alternatively, a secure backpack or bicycle basket may be employed to transport essentials.
Tip 7: Clarify Rental Agreement Terms. Comprehending the terms of the rental agreement is imperative. This includes understanding liability in case of damage or theft, extension policies, and designated return locations. Seeking clarification on any ambiguous clauses is recommended.

2. Pricing
Pricing represents a critical element in the bicycle rental market within Eugene, Oregon, influencing consumer decisions, shaping market dynamics, and impacting the overall accessibility of cycling as a transportation alternative. Understanding the factors that contribute to pricing structures is essential for both consumers seeking cost-effective rental options and businesses aiming to remain competitive.
- Hourly vs. Daily Rates
The duration of rental significantly affects the total cost. Hourly rates cater to short excursions, while daily rates offer better value for extended use. For instance, a two-hour ride might cost $20, whereas a full day could be priced at $40. This distinction encourages riders to evaluate their needs carefully, optimizing cost-effectiveness.
- Bike Type and Features
The type of bicycle influences the rental price. Standard cruisers are generally more affordable than specialized models such as electric bikes or mountain bikes. An electric bike, offering enhanced range and assistance, might command a premium of 50% or more compared to a basic cruiser, reflecting the added features and capabilities.
- Seasonal Fluctuations
Pricing often reflects seasonal demand. During peak seasons, particularly summer months and around major events, rates tend to increase due to heightened demand. Conversely, off-season pricing may be lower to incentivize rentals. This dynamic pricing strategy is common across the industry to optimize revenue and manage inventory.
- Insurance and Add-ons
Rental agreements typically include optional insurance coverage against damage or theft, which adds to the overall cost. Similarly, add-ons such as helmets, locks, or baskets may incur additional charges. These optional extras provide added security and convenience, albeit at an incremental cost.

5. Safety Gear
The provision of appropriate safety gear constitutes an indispensable component of responsible “bike rental eugene oregon” operations. Its availability and correct utilization directly influence rider well-being and mitigate potential risks associated with cycling activities. Neglecting safety gear undermines the integrity of the rental service and exposes both renters and the rental agency to increased liability.
- Helmets
Helmets represent the most critical piece of safety equipment for cyclists. Their primary function is to protect the head from traumatic injury in the event of a collision or fall. Studies consistently demonstrate a significant reduction in the severity of head injuries among helmeted cyclists. Rental agencies have a responsibility to provide helmets that meet recognized safety standards, such as those set by the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C), and to ensure proper fit for each renter. Failure to offer or mandate helmet use can have dire consequences in the event of an accident.
- Bicycle Lights
Adequate lighting is essential for visibility, particularly during periods of low light or darkness. Front white lights and rear red reflectors, or preferably red lights, enhance the conspicuity of cyclists to motorists and pedestrians. These lighting systems reduce the risk of collisions by increasing awareness of the cyclist’s presence. Oregon law mandates specific lighting requirements for bicycles operated during nighttime hours. Rental agencies must ensure that their bicycles are equipped with functional lighting systems and that renters are informed of their proper use.
- Brakes and Maintenance
While not gear worn by the rider, properly functioning brakes are paramount. Regular maintenance checks are necessary to guarantee optimal brake performance. A failure of braking systems can lead to accidents with severe consequences. Bicycle maintenance falls under the duty of care from the rental shop.
- Locks and Security
While primarily intended for theft prevention, bicycle locks indirectly contribute to safety by discouraging impulsive acts of vandalism or theft that could compromise the bicycle’s structural integrity. Securely locking a bicycle when unattended minimizes the risk of tampering or component removal, thereby ensuring that the bicycle remains in a safe and roadworthy condition for subsequent use. Rental agencies should provide robust locks and educate renters on their proper application.

Frequently Asked Questions Regarding Bicycle Rentals in Eugene, Oregon
This section addresses common inquiries and misconceptions concerning the utilization of bicycle rental services within the Eugene metropolitan area. The information presented aims to provide clarity and facilitate informed decision-making.
Question 1: Are reservations required for bicycle rentals in Eugene, Oregon?
While walk-in rentals may be available, reservations are strongly recommended, particularly during peak seasons and event periods. Advance booking guarantees bicycle availability and allows for selection of specific models and rental durations.
Question 2: What forms of identification are required to rent a bicycle?
Valid government-issued photo identification, such as a driver’s license or passport, is typically required to verify identity and residency. Some rental agencies may also request a credit card for security purposes.
Question 3: Is insurance coverage included in the bicycle rental fee?
Insurance coverage varies among rental agencies. Some include basic coverage in the rental fee, while others offer it as an optional add-on. It is imperative to review the rental agreement to understand the extent of coverage and potential liabilities.
Question 4: What is the procedure in the event of a mechanical issue during the rental period?
Most rental agencies provide contact information for assistance in the event of a mechanical issue. Depending on the severity of the problem and the location, the agency may offer on-site repairs, bicycle replacement, or reimbursement for associated expenses.
Question 5: Are helmets required by law for cyclists in Eugene, Oregon?
Oregon law does not mandate helmet usage for adults; however, it is strongly recommended for all cyclists, regardless of age or experience level. Head injuries constitute a significant risk in bicycle accidents.
Question 6: What are the designated bicycle routes and paths in Eugene, Oregon?
Eugene boasts an extensive network of bicycle lanes, paths, and shared-use routes. City maps and online resources provide detailed information on designated bicycle routes, including traffic conditions and elevation changes.
